Dominant terpenes
Myrcene
Earthy, musky, ripe fruitThe most common cannabis terpene; associated with relaxing, heavy 'couch' character.
Limonene
Bright citrus, lemon, orangeAssociated with uplifted, stress-relieving character.
Pinene
Pine, rosemary, fresh forestAssociated with alertness and clear-headedness.
Grower's notes
Loves heat, sun, and room to stretch — a natural outdoor plant in warm climates. Long flower; give it a full season or a warm, tall tent.
